The only model that gives it a run for its money is the Scarpa Chimera. … WebThe biggest influence on how tight your climbing shoes should come down to the construction of each individual shoe. The three main things you are going to want to think about here is the shoe’s rigidity, camber and upper material. Let’s have a quick look at each of those factors individually.

JK - good point, although IMO that's more a quiver factor than … WebSep 9, 2024 · Downsizing your shoes will depend on what type of fit you want or how tight you’d like your shoes to feel. Climbing shoe brands will differ in how they size their shoes, so a standard downsizing will yield entirely different results depending on which climbing brand you choose. The Solution is … WebDec 21, 2015 · For general purpose trad climbing (i.e. a mix of cragging and multiptich in the 5.9-5.11 range), most will want to downsize 1-2.5 sizes. For hard single pitch granite, downsize 2-3 sizes. I have a pair in 39.5 that I wear for hard cragging at Index (my running shoes are 42.5); I love them.

WebYour climbing shoes should not hurt your feet; even when downsizing to get a tighter fit, you should allow for a good blood flow. Choosing the correct size from the begging is essential so that as they break in and loosen up, you can still get the benefits of a tight fit. Should I Size Down For Climbing Shoes? WebOct 12, 2024 · Downsize up to 2 full sizes from street shoe size * downsizing depends on model, intended use, and personal preference. Most people will downsize ½ to 1 full size from street shoe size for their SCARPA rock shoes.
